Section 1153.204. Claim Under Policy

Sec. 1153.204. CLAIM UNDER POLICY. (a) A claim for recovery under a policy to which this chapter applies shall be reported promptly to the insurer or the insurer's designated claim representative.
(b) An insurer shall maintain adequate claim files.
(c) A claim shall be settled as soon as possible and in accordance with the insurance contract.
(d) A claim shall be paid by a draft drawn on the insurer or by check of the insurer to the order of the claimant to whom payment of the claim is due under the policy or on direction of the claimant to the person specified.
(e) A plan or arrangement may not be used to authorize an individual, firm, or corporation, other than the insurer or the insurer's designated claim representative, to settle or adjust a claim. The creditor may not be designated as claim representative for the insurer in settling or adjusting a claim. Notwithstanding this subsection, a group policyholder, under an arrangement with the group insurer, may draw drafts or checks in payment of claims due to the group policyholder subject to audit and review by the insurer.
Added by Acts 2001, 77th Leg., ch. 1419, Sec. 2, eff. June 1, 2003.
